Improvement of the Antimicrobial Properties of Nanoparticles and Application in Water Purification

This studying is refering to identified of an easy and eco-friendly way for biosynthesis of nanoparticles, nanocomposite. Using isolates to metal ions leads to nanoparticles formation and using sonic vibro cell for synthesis nanocomposite. Nanoparticles were in the range at about 5-130 nm dimension. Nanoparticles and nanocomposite were examined utilizing Ultra Vilot-Visible spectroscopy, Transmission Electron Microscopy “TEM”, X-ray Diffraction “XRD”, and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y “FTIR” analysis, protein fractions and Maldi-TOF Analysis to identify their effectiveness in antimicrobial activities. For production of nanoparticles and nanocopmosite different human pathogenic bacterial strains were used. All the microbes were inhibited at low concentrations of the tested nanoparticles.
